Hillsboro Medical Center is Hiring a Medical Social Worker Near Hillsboro, OR

POSITION SUMMARY

Relocation Assistance available up to $15,000

Pay Range - $30.36/hr. to $50.93/hr. 

Position Summary – 

The Medical Social Worker (MSW) attends to the psychosocial aspects of patient care. This position requires the ability to use assessment tools and intervene appropriately in patient/family relationships, financial needs, emotional and social problems. Provides support for the medical staff in working with patients with acute psychiatric concerns. Establishes and maintains relationships with community resources. Requires thorough knowledge of and a high skill level in psychotherapeutic interventions and the utilization of community resources. By working as a team with Case Managers, coordinates and facilitates discharge planning as needed.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ES – 

Performed majority of the time:

· Reviews patients’ charts and rounds with appropriate interdisciplinary team members daily to ensure patient’s psychosocial needs are met and assess variables that impact health and functioning, and timely discharge of patients from the acute care setting.

· Provides information to patients and families on Advanced Directives, Power of Attorney, and Guardianship when requested.

· Responds to outpatient and community questions and referrals.

· Collects data for identified focus studies.

· Assesses variables that impact health and functioning, interprets clinical information and assesses implications for treatment.

· Presents information on aspects of social services and role of MSW.

· Completes “high risk” assessments as set by established criteria, to determine the need for case management and discharge planning intervention within one (1) day of consultation request.

· Assesses suicidal/homicidal ideation and makes appropriate referrals.

· Develops behavioral management plans for psychiatric patients who present with challenging behaviors during hospitalization that address physical, psychosocial, age, cultural, financial and educational needs and documents activities.

· Participates in daily Behavioral Health Rounds with members of the Psychiatric and Behavioral Health team.

· Refers patients and/or families to community agencies and resources i.e. Medicaid, food stamps and low energy assistance. Continues development of community partnerships and community relationships in order to better serve those in need.

· Provides appropriate social work services for terminal care including supportive counseling, and referrals to community resources providing follow-up bereavement services to families.

· Facilitates appropriate placement for patients with behavioral/mental health needs.

· Facilitates discharge planning for the continuum of care for patients with acute or persistent psychiatric needs.

· Assesses for possible child, elderly or domestic abuse. Performs appropriate reporting and/or makes appropriate referrals.

· Performs psych/social assessment and makes treatment recommendations and referrals i.e. substance abuse treatment and depression counseling and support groups.

· Provides resource referrals for individuals with financial concerns.

· Assists with complicated discharge planning when necessary.

· Assists mothers/fathers considering or planning relinquishment of baby for adoption.

· Assists with Hospice and Home Health referrals when appropriate.

· Coordinates referrals for county, state and federal agencies.

· Provide support in cases of fetal demise.

· Provides support referral to patients currently being affected by devastating diagnosis, i.e. cancer.

· Works with community resources available.

· Interviews clients and/or their families to prepare the necessary psychosocial assessments.

· Works with Patient Advocate to advocate for patient needs.

· Provides appropriate follow-up assessments.

· Relays pertinent information to the Case Management Manager to represent Case Management with internal medical or quality committees, inpatient nursing staff, ancillary provider staff as appropriate.

JOB SPECIFICATIONS

JOB SPECIFICATIONS

Education:

Required

· Master’s Degree from an accredited school of social work or related field such as counseling.

Preferred

· N/A

Experience:

Required

· Experience working in highly confidential settings.

Preferred

· At least two (2) years of social work experience in a health care setting.

Licenses, Certifications and/or Registrations:

Required

· Clinical Social Work Associate (CSWA) required upon hire. LCSW can be used in lieu of CSWA.

· Staff are required to obtain full licensure as LCSW within 3 years of hire.

Preferred

· LCSW preferred upon hire.

Job Related Skills, Abilities and Behaviors:

Required

· Knowledge of chronic, acute and terminal illness and physical disabilities and the impact on the individual and family systems.

· Knowledge of acute and chronic mental health/illness in adults, adolescents and children and the impact on patient’s and family systems.

· Adheres to National Association of Social Workers Code of Ethics.

· Knowledge of community health and social service resources.

· Demonstrates excellent customer service skills.

· Experience in dealing with highly confidential information.

· Emulates THC dress code and Code of Conduct that incorporates presenting a good first and lasting impression by personal appearance and interpersonal skills.

· Advanced communication and interpersonal skills that utilize and considers body language, filters, listening, paraphrasing, and questions with customers of diverse ethnic and cultural backgrounds. This also includes the skills to obtain and interpret information appropriate to patients' needs and age as required for assessment, range of treatment and patient care.

· Ability to write clear and legible clinical notes.

· Possesses excellent telephone skills and interpersonal communication abilities both verbal and written.

· Ability to develop complex case management care plans and solutions utilizing problem-solving skills.

· Familiar with computerized word processing, database and spreadsheet programs, and EMR systems.

· Ability to implement ideas and programs required.

· Self-directed and must be able to follow through on projects with attention to detail and implement ideas and programs with minimal supervision.

· Demands creativity, flexibility and the ability to work under stress.

· Uses PC skills to communicate.

· Applies and shares knowledge of community health and social service resources.

· Provides care appropriate to the age of patients served pediatric, adolescent, adult and geriatric patients based on principles of growth and development and life stages.

· Demonstrates confidentiality according to PHI regarding patient and co-worker information.

· Exhibits the ability to learn "just in time" and shares findings with others.

· Maintains a cooperative and harmonious relationship with staff and management.

· Demonstrates respect of others, communicates clearly and attempts to resolve interpersonal conflicts.

Preferred

· Bilingual skills a plus.
